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
691586987 798603 66398347069 06717 00714259744
9602 78962
9602 78962
09 892918 47275 7882 39544664757
All about undefined
Interested in learning more?
9602 78962
09 892918 47275 7882 39544664757
See more
78 0291608 41080
83 958589 00 33
See more
35333 56 43183826933
700211 415 580152 67
See more